Leo Brokerage's Q2 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2022, Leo Brokerage held 265 positions worth $371M, down 41% from $628M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.

Leo Brokerage withdrew a net $163M in Q2 2022, closing 91 positions and reducing 107 holdings. Its most notable exit was SBA Communications, an estimated $19.1M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 7.7% of assets, down from 9.1%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Leo Brokerage opened a new position in iShares 7-10 Year Treasury Bond ETF worth $9.39M.
